Navigating the waters of distribution

One of the most frequently asked questions we hear is, “What are you going to do to sell my book?” The answer is always the same, “If you are looking for anyone other than yourself to sell your book, then you shouldn’t publish.” In fact, FRP does offer a distribution service into chain and gift stores, but those entities only order based on demand. Demand is generated through marketing efforts put forth by you. No one is going to care more about your book than you do.

The two biggest reasons that authors self-publish are to retain control and to maximize profits. One of our most successful publishers has several “trade published” books on the market, but she has told us repeatedly that the titles she self-publishes are the most profitable.
